It could be something like that im sure. Just like the large amounts of un-numbered un-issued zf41 mounts that are about. I think the LSR was slated to be more of a "mass produced" sniper and the company in charge of making mounts made far more than actual rifles that were made.

I have no clue what dave is hinting to ?? I didnt see any reds flags with this rig other than the scope finish and age dont match the scope. Im sure they were placed togehter recently.
 
I'm sure Dave is alluding to the fact that these unnumbered mounts mysteriously get numbers put on them to make a matching rig.

By George I think He`s Got It , EXACTLY Peter . The worst Part on this Particular Mount is, it has Acceptance Proof which makes even more tempting to the ones who may do things like that . This is the First Original Proofed Unnumbered Mount I have ever seen . I have and have sold a few Unnumbered and UN-Proofed but
never had or seen one of these until this one . Best Regards

It sounds like a possible Sauer made LSR, even though it has BCD on the top of receiver. Does it have a WaA 37 on the right side (opposite the serial number) of the receiver? If so, hard to find LSR indeed. I believe it would look good with a DOW scope with a machine ring LSR scope mount if you have one. Those are hard to find as well.
